Before we can fully appreciate the nature of a *functional region*, it’s essential to understand the broader concept of a “region” itself. In the field of geography, a region is a defined area of space characterized by specific features or criteria. The act of creating these regions is called regionalization. This process involves identifying and classifying areas based on shared characteristics, commonalities, or relationships.

Think of a map. It’s filled with various ways to divide the world: countries, states, counties. But these are only some basic ways to delineate our space. However, regions are much more complex than simple administrative boundaries. They help us organize the complexity of the world around us. The ways we choose to divide space into regions depend on the purpose of the analysis. A demographer might focus on population density, a botanist on the distribution of plant life, and an economist on trade flows.

What Does it Mean to be Functional?

At its core, a *functional region* is an area organized around a central *node* or focal point. Think of this node as the heart of the region. It’s the engine driving the interactions that define its boundaries. But, the node alone does not define the area. The key to understanding the functional region is its organization by *flows*. These flows, whether the movement of people, the exchange of goods, the spread of information, or the delivery of services, define the very fabric of the region. The interconnectedness, the reliance on this central node, binds the region’s various parts into a cohesive unit.

The defining characteristics of functional regions are rooted in this concept of interconnectedness:

The Central Node

This is the anchor, the hub around which the region revolves. It could be a city, a major transportation hub, a large shopping mall, a business center, or even a service provider. The node provides a central service, a point of access, or a focal point for activity.

Flows and Connectivity

The lifeblood of a *functional region* is the exchange that occurs within it. People commute to the central node, goods are transported in and out, information is disseminated, and services are provided. These flows are the arteries and veins of the functional region, demonstrating its operational purpose. Commuting patterns, the location of retail stores, the area covered by a news broadcast, all these are evidence of flows. The strength and direction of these flows largely determine the region’s boundaries.

Internal Relationships

Functional regions are more than a collection of unrelated areas. They are characterized by internal relationships. The surrounding areas are interdependent, often relying on the central node for various resources, services, or economic opportunities. This interdependence creates a sense of coherence within the region, making it more than the sum of its parts.

Defining the Boundaries

Unlike some region types with clearly defined, static boundaries, *functional regions* often possess blurred edges. The extent of the flows, the density of interactions, and the decline in activity radiating outward from the node determine the borders. The boundary might be a gradient, where activity levels gradually diminish as you move away from the center. Consider a commute, the boundary is where commuting to the node becomes negligible.

Illustrating Functional Regions: Examples from Around Us

The concept of a *functional region* isn’t abstract; it’s evident in the very world around us:

The City and its Surrounding Area

This is perhaps the most easily grasped example. A city acts as the central node, a hub of employment, education, shopping, and entertainment. The *functional region* encompasses the city itself, but also extends outward to include surrounding suburbs and exurbs. The boundary is defined by the commuting patterns, meaning where people reside in the area and travel to the city for work or access to services. The city acts as the focal point, and the flows are the daily commutes, deliveries of goods and services, and the dispersal of information.

Transportation Hubs and the Areas They Serve

Airports, train stations, and major ports function as nodes of regional activity. These hubs facilitate the movement of people and goods, connecting a wide area to a global network. Consider a major international airport. Its *functional region* encompasses the local city but stretches far beyond, including the areas from which travelers originate, the distribution network of goods it supports, and the areas influenced by the jobs it creates.

Shopping Centers and Service Areas

Think of a large shopping mall or a retail district as a central node. The surrounding area from which people travel to shop, eat, or access services constitutes its *functional region*. The size of the region will vary based on the size and appeal of the shopping area. The flows of customers, the transportation routes, and the influence of advertising and promotional activities all contribute to determining the boundaries.

Media Market Areas

Television stations, radio stations, and newspapers act as central nodes. The region associated with a particular media outlet comprises the areas where its content is received and its influence is felt. The boundary is defined by the broadcast signal’s reach or the distribution area of the newspaper. The flows in this situation include the distribution of content and the response to that content.

Agricultural regions

An area producing one agricultural good like wheat or corn, which flows to processing plants, then to markets. This demonstrates flows from node to surrounding land.

These are just a few examples. *Functional regions* manifest in various forms, and the specific boundaries depend on the functions being considered.

Comparing Regional Types: Understanding the Distinctions

To fully appreciate *functional regions*, it’s beneficial to contrast them with other prominent types of regions:

Formal Regions

Formal regions are typically defined by shared characteristics. These can include physical factors, such as climate or vegetation, or cultural attributes, such as language, political boundaries, or religious beliefs. Examples include the Sahara Desert (based on climate), the French-speaking region of Quebec, or the state of California. Formal regions emphasize uniformity, whereas functional regions highlight interactions.

Vernacular Regions

These regions are based on people’s perceptions or understanding of a particular area. They are often informal and subjective, defined by collective identity, common culture, or shared experiences. Examples include “the Bible Belt” in the United States, Silicon Valley, or the “Rust Belt.” These regions can overlap with other types. They often are characterized by a sense of place.

The key distinctions are as follows. *Functional regions* focus on the flows and interconnections that define the area, while formal regions focus on uniformity of characteristics, and vernacular regions emphasize the perceived identity.

Weighing the Advantages and Disadvantages of the Functional Approach

Analyzing the world through the lens of *functional regions* provides a valuable tool for understanding our surroundings. However, like any method of analysis, it has both strengths and limitations:

Advantages

  • Offers Insights into Spatial Organization: Helps visualize the interactions that structure our world.
  • Aids in Planning and Development: Helps urban planners, transportation experts, and economic developers understand how people and resources move around, allowing for better planning.
  • Highlights Interdependencies: Clarifies the relationships between different areas and underscores the interconnectedness of our world.
  • Enhances Understanding of Human Behavior: Provides insight into how people interact with the space around them and how we access the services we need.

Disadvantages

  • Boundary Challenges: The dynamic nature of the flows which define a *functional region* makes defining boundaries difficult. They’re always changing.
  • Potential for Oversimplification: Focus on flows can sometimes overshadow other factors that influence location and interaction, such as social, political, or environmental constraints.
  • Data Dependency: Accurate definition relies on up-to-date information about flows, and the availability of this data can vary.
  • Constant Change: *Functional regions* are not static. As commuting habits, trade routes, or communication networks evolve, the very structure of the region itself shifts.
